Abstract

Have you ever suggested an insect cuisine to a friend? One can picture the face of apprehension and disgust he or she would give you. Many people cannot see themselves ordering a "buggy' burger, but as the years come and go, it seems more and more likely that these creepy crawlies might save the planet (Payne, 2018). Reading this article; Opportunities and Hurdles of Edible Insects for Food and Feed written by D. Dobermann, J. A. Swift and L. M. Field (2017) and published in the Nutrition Bulletin by John Wiley & Sons Ltd. on behalf of the British Nutrition Foundation, gives us many reasons to invest our time, money and interests in the entomophagy (consumption of insects) business.
